Approval and execution by the County Administrator of the First Amendment to the Agreement, with NDL, LLC dba Natural Designs Landscaping for Mowing Services.

 

                     This contract provides grounds maintenance of landscaped roadway medians, adjoining rights-of-way, related storm water mitigation ponds and County-owned outparcels on a cyclical basis, as request by the Public Works department.

                     This Amendment increases the contract by $367,000.60 to allow for the provision of debris cleanup services no longer provided by inmates of the Pinellas County Jail.

                     The County Administrator has authority under Section 2-184 to increase Maintenance Repair and Operating contracts by 50% of the initial Board of County Commissioners award amount.

                     The original agreement was approved by the Board on April 13, 2023, in the amount of $1,540,561.12.

                     Funding is budgeted in the Public Works Department General Fund operating budget.

 

Contract No. 23-0208-ITB increase in the amount of $367,000.60, revised not-to-exceed $1,907,561.72, effective through April 12, 2025, with remaining term extensions.
